What Role Does Socio-economic Status Play In Community Engagement Strategies For Wildlife Conservation In Different Demographic Areas?
Introduction
Understanding the influence of socio-economic status (SES) on community engagement strategies for wildlife conservation is essential. SES significantly affects how various demographic groups interact with conservation initiatives. It shapes available resources, access to education, and community priorities, which are crucial for the effectiveness of wildlife conservation strategies.
The Influence of Socio-economic Status on Community Engagement
Socio-economic status includes factors such as income, education, and occupation, which greatly determine how communities participate in wildlife conservation efforts. Wealthier communities typically have better access to educational resources and funding, allowing for more active involvement in conservation initiatives. Meanwhile, communities with lower SES often focus on pressing economic issues, which can overshadow environmental priorities. This results in significant disparities in levels of community engagement across different demographic regions.
- Higher SES communities usually secure more funding for wildlife conservation projects, leading to broader and more impactful initiatives.
- Lower SES regions may emphasize economic growth over conservation efforts, hindering immediate investment in environmental initiatives.
Customizing Engagement Strategies for Varied Demographics
To effectively mobilize community support for wildlife conservation, it is crucial to customize engagement strategies to reflect the socio-economic realities of diverse demographic groups. By identifying the distinct challenges and motivations of various communities, conservation programs can enhance participation and backing for wildlife initiatives. Strategies may involve embedding conservation education within local curriculums, offering financial incentives for conservation participation, and highlighting the economic advantages of wildlife preservation for local communities.
- Encourage community engagement in lower SES areas by demonstrating that wildlife conservation can generate sustainable job opportunities in sectors like eco-tourism and sustainable farming.
- Leverage local leaders and influencers to build trust and ensure engagement strategies are culturally sensitive and aligned with community priorities.
Conclusion
In summary, socio-economic status is a key factor that influences community engagement strategies in wildlife conservation. By understanding and addressing the specific needs and challenges of various demographics, wildlife conservation initiatives can enhance community involvement and achieve more significant outcomes in protecting biodiversity.
